Installing a new bathroom window in Milford, CT, can enhance both the aesthetics and functionality of your space. However, the cost of this project can vary widely based on several factors. Understanding these variables can help you budget more effectively and ensure you get the best value for your investment.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Window Type: Different types of windows, such as casement, sliding, or double-hung, come with varying price points.
- Window Size: Larger windows generally cost more due to the additional materials and labor required.
- Material: The choice of window frame materials, such as vinyl, wood, or aluminum, can significantly impact the cost.
- Glass Type: Options like double-pane, triple-pane, or low-E glass can affect both the price and energy efficiency.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ates can vary based on the complexity of the installation and the experience of the contractor.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.
- Additional Features: Extras like custom designs, tinting, or built-in blinds can increase the price.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Milford, CT) |
---|---|
Basic Window Installation | $300 - $500 |
High-End Window Installation | $700 - $1,200 |
Labor Costs per Hour | $50 - $100 |
Permit Fees | $50 - $150 |
Double-Pane Glass | $100 - $300 |
Triple-Pane Glass | $300 - $600 |
Vinyl Frame | $100 - $200 |
Wood Frame | $200 - $400 |
